if i changed carriers but i always use backup and i need to know does it back up texts messages? are they on icloud and can i retrieve them?

If I changed carriers but ALWAYS used back up my messages should be in my iCloud, yes?

So how do I check for them and retrieve them? It’s important because they are evidence for a scam used against my husband and I!!!!!

Text messages are stored in a backup providing your husband wasn't using messages in iCloud - Keep all your messages in iCloud - Apple Support. In order to retrieve them, he can restore from a backup - Restore your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ch from a backup - Apple Support regardless of carrier.
